Hyderabad: A 30-year-old software company employee jumped off the  terrace of a  nine-floor building due to alleged harassment  of her husband and in-laws for additional dowry, under KPHB police station limits on Friday night.

She was reportedly upset at having received a divorce notice from her husband, the KPHB police said.

The victim was identified as K. Meghana, 30, who was employed at a software company located in the city.

According to the police, Meghana had married Kotthapalli Vinay Kumar two years ago. At that time, her family had reportedly given her Rs 20 lakh as dowry including Rs 10 lakh worth of gold.

After six months, Kumar allegedly started demanding more dowry from his wife. When her family did not pay, he reportedly started harassing her along with his family members, police said citing from the complaint filed by Meghana’s family.

KPHB inspector S. Laxmi Narayana said, “The in-laws started harassing Meghana both mentally and physically to divorce Kumar. Meg-hana came to her father’s home. On Thursday her husband sent a legal notice to Meghana, she got upset and went into depression”.

On Friday. Meghana came to the house of her in-laws situated at Bhavya’s Akhila Exotica Apartments at Hyder Nagar, KPHB colony, and, in the evening, committed suicide by jumping from the terrace of the building.

Based on a complaint from Meghana’s father Chippada Panduranga Charya, the KPHB police registered a case against Kumar and his family members and booked them under IPC Sections 498-A (Husband or relative of woman subjecting her to cruelty), 306 (abetment to suicide).
